Transaction 62ccc32f1028da0bf95bacb24d58e7eb5330cf4f60e8b45b341d26cfb2e0b3fd
1 Input
-
2faa6bcd53ba6788b22e9b36a6d4b3764b0511902a136aa79d9cfcdfdac21cb3:500
OP_DATA_48(48) 4402206cd328a37f9a7b55b7792460065dcc06ee9f058627cae77dc177b2621189daee02203e23bc86bf99d1e58144c9
1 Outputs
- 62ccc32f1028da0bf95bacb24d58e7eb5330cf4f60e8b45b341d26cfb2e0b3fd:0
value 529800
address 18C6x8RuhY6t13keyyufSNp521R3rXVcDU